Alireza Mahdavi

Senior .NET Architect & Full‑Stack Developer

Contact


Professional Summary

Senior .NET Architect and full‑stack engineer with 11+ years of professional and self‑directed experience designing, building and operating complex systems. Expert in .NET ecosystem (C#) and web architectures, with deep hands‑on knowledge of microservices, cloud‑native applications, real‑time systems and cross‑platform client apps. Strong background spanning backend APIs, frontend SPAs, real‑time communication (SignalR, WebSocket, gRPC), DevOps, container orchestration and low‑level system programming. Comfortable leading architecture, designing resilient systems, and shipping production‑grade software end‑to‑end.


Core Strengths


Technical Skills (selected)

Languages: C#, HTML, CSS / SCSS, JavaScript, TypeScript, PowerShell, Dart, Kotlin, Java

Frameworks & Platforms: .NET (ASP.NET Core, Entity Framework Core, Blazor, Razor, MVC), Node.js, Flutter, Ionic, .NET MAUI

Frontend & Styling: Blazor, SPA architectures, PWA, Tailwind, PostCSS, modern responsive UI

APIs & Communication: RESTful APIs, Web API, gRPC, SignalR, WebSocket, RPC patterns

Databases & Storage: PostgreSQL, Microsoft SQL Server, SQLite, MongoDB, Redis

Cloud & Infra: Cloud‑ready microservices design, container‑based apps, Docker/Podman, Kubernetes (microk8s, minikube, kind)

DevOps & Tooling: CI/CD pipelines, container registries, automated deployments, monitoring & logging practices

Other tools: Parcel, EF Core, T‑SQL, JSON, XML, YAML, Rider, Visual Studio, VS Code, Linux


Professional Experience

Tikaa — Software Engineer / .NET Developer

2019–2020


RoozBime — Full‑Stack Developer

2020–2021


Datam — .NET & Mobile Developer

2021–2022


Villasanat — Platform Architect & Developer

2022–2023


Samin Ray — Backend Developer (Banking Platforms)

2023–2024


Pars Technology — Systems & IoT Developer

2024–2025


Selected Projects (high level)


Languages